An article in Optical Engineering [Operating Curve Extraction of a Correlators Filter (2004, Vol. 43, pp. 27752779)] reported on the use of an optical correlator to perform an experiment by varying brightness and contrast. The resulting modulation is characterized by the useful range of gray levels. The data follow:

(a) Fit a multiple linear regression model to these data.
(b) Estimate Ï2.
(c) Compute the standard errors of the regression coefficients.
(d) Predict the useful range when brightness = 80 and contrast = 75.
Brightness (%): Contrast (%): Useful range (ng): 96 54 61 65 100 100 100 50 57 54 56 80 70 50 65 80 25 35 26 50 50 112 96 80 155 144 255
